Safeguarding adults in Camden: Tell us what you think
Camden Safeguarding Adults Partnership Board (SAPB) is running a consultation to find out the views of key servicer user groups, people with lived experience of safeguarding and the wider public to help the Board develop its priorities for 2022 to 2027.
The consultation survey is open till 10 September. Take part in the survey and have your say in keeping safe in Camden.

The SAPB's previous strategy was from 2018 to 2021. The Board is now developing a new one that will be for 5 years from 2022 to 2027.

If you think an adult is in immediate danger you should call the police on 999 (urgent) or dial 101 (non-urgent).
An adult with care and support needs may be more at risk of, or already experiencing, abuse or neglect because they:
- are unable to take care of themselves or protect themselves from harm,
- depend on others for their care,
- lack the mental capacity to take a particular decision.
